Easy Winter Decorating Tips

After packing up the decorations, give your home a winter make-over! Choosing winter white and one accent color such as deep burgundy or a rich hunter green will update your living space. Using texture and softness as your guide when choosing pillows and throws will give you a comfy result you will love sinking into on a cold winter day. If you have a fabric couch, consider putting winter white slip covers on them. It will change the whole look of the room for a completely different feel. Completely clear off your coffee table and end tables. Add a cluster of clear glass votive candle holders filled with white candles, keeping your end-tables clear of all clutter. Add a dried herb wreath to scent your home. If you’re fortunate enough to have a fireplace and mantle, clear it off and add pine boughs and scatter pine cones through it.

For your kitchen, planting herbs on your windowsill will add a wonderful woodsy scent to your kitchen. Plus, the added benefit of fresh herbs for soups and stews! Replace your kitchen towels and potholders, coordinating with your new living area colors if your kitchen and living area are combined. Clear off the front of the refrigerator , it immediately makes the kitchen look cleaner. Stash the toaster and coffee-maker in a cabinet, or leave them but make sure they shine! Add a new kitchen rug, make sure your counters are cleared off and then step back to admire your work.

Make your bathroom a winter oasis. Stock up on fluffy towels – white will give you that “spa” feel. Replace your bathroom rugs for a jewel tone with a thick pile for that “good feet feel” we all love. Update your current shower curtain to a white fabric liner on a curved stainless steel rod, using stainless steel hooks. This will give a clean, calm look to your bathroom. If you have the room (and the money) for a towel warmer, it is one indulgence you will not regret! Polish the mirrors and chrome until they gleam, it’s one of the easiest things you can do to beautify your bath. Don’t forget heavily scented bath oils and gels, they leave a wonderful scent lingering in the bath long after your soak is over. Fancy soaps and beautiful hand towels complete your new look.
